The Lake Manitoba Winter Shoreline Métis Dot Art Canvas is inspired by Jason Hartung’s memories of Lake Manitoba, Twin Lakes Beach, and the St. Laurent area. In winter, the lake freezes over and snow changes the shoreline into something quiet, open, and almost otherworldly.

This artwork reflects the feeling of standing between land and frozen water, where tall grasses become the only visible marker between shoreline and lake. Created in Jason’s contemporary Métis Dot Art style, the piece uses dot-based pattern, colour, and movement to hold memory, place, and winter stillness together.
